Longtime banking analyst Mike Mayo said Thursday during an appearance on CNBC the biggest banks are "a pillar of strength and stability" and much more resilient than they were prior to the 2008 crisis. And the giants have more diverse funding and customer bases than banks such as Silicon Valley or Silvergate, which gives them many more options during challenging times. banks are much stronger than they were in the lead up to the last big banking crisis, in 2008, in part because regulators forced them to hold more capital and survive numerous stress test scenarios over the last decade and a half. The phrase “actions speak louder than words” is said to have originated in the year 1628. The idiomatic phrase “actions speak louder than words” means that you can tell more about the kind of person someone is and what their intentions are by what they do, not by what they say.
